- Resource consistency: Primal Fear introduces unique resources (e.g., rare metals, special scales, essence types) not recognized by default storage setups. Without integration, these items may be stored in ad-hoc containers, making retrieval slow and error-prone.
- Performance gains: Consolidating mod items into a single dedicated storage reduces the number of active containers distributed across the map, lowering server tick loads and helping to prevent desyncs and memory bloat.
- Player convenience: A unified storage system with intuitive categories helps players find and trade mod-specific materials quickly, encouraging engagement with Primal Fear content.
- Persistence and backups: Dedicated storage systems are easier to include in scheduled backups, protecting rare mod resources from accidental loss.
